Output 0e59027fe3e8c714306ef89e8dde920d9383d1936db1a22891c7b5332f975b53:3

value
10435917
script pubkey
OP_0 OP_PUSHBYTES_20 8dbab66c2ceb350d7b436fbbed3b1d5f312530a0
address
ltc1q3katvmpvav6s676rd7a76wcatucj2v9q2hqnsp
transaction
0e59027fe3e8c714306ef89e8dde920d9383d1936db1a22891c7b5332f975b53
spent
true